Goal

Open a new customer support ticket in status Open.

Who it is for

Users with support.manage.

Preconditions

  • Module support on; at least one department and a usable priority (or a Default priority under Support setup → Options).
  • A customer party exists (or you can create one from the customer lookup).
  • If Options has Require SLA hours on every priority, the chosen priority must have SLA (hours) set.

Steps

  1. Open Support → Tickets → New ticket (modal form).
  2. Select Customer (required).
  3. Optionally set Contact and Project for that customer (lists load from CRM contacts / PM projects for the party).
  4. Select Department (required) and Priority (required unless a tenant default fills it).
  5. Optionally select Service, Assignee, and enter Subject (required, max 255 characters).
  6. Save. Status on create is always Open (the create form status control does not override this). Assignment follows the ticket assignee you picked, otherwise the Options Assignment policy (Leave unassigned / Assign to creator / Default assignee).
  7. SLA due time is calculated from Options (Default SLA (hours) and/or priority hours when Prefer priority SLA hours when set).

Result

The ticket appears on the list as Open. Next: reply, assign, or close.

Hard stops

  • Missing priority and no default → A support priority is required (or set a default in Support setup).
  • Priority without SLA hours while Require SLA hours on every priority is on → priority SLA required error.
  • Unknown or mismatched contact/project/department/service → 422 domain errors.
